A typical nginx configuration has only one http {} block.
You can look at some examples:
https://nginx.org/en/docs/http/request_processing.html
https://nginx.org/en/docs/http/server_names.html
https://www.nginx.com/resources/wiki/start/topics/examples/server_blocks/
You suggesting to setup virtualhosts
what listen to a port whereto traffic is forwarded from
the router. I don't to have multiple ports open at the
router, so I would like to stick with UNIX Sockets and
proxy.
Unless by "router" you mean the same Synology box you can't
proxy unix sockets over TCP, they work only inside a single
server/machine.
Also you don't need to forward multiple ports, just 80 and
443 (if ssl) and have name-based virtualhosts.
